Parambir Singh has filed a petition in the Bombay High Court against his transfer and Anil Deshmukh on Thursday. Earlier, Parambir Singh had filed a petition in the Supreme Court, but from there he was asked to go to the High Court.
What did the Supreme Court say to Parambir Singh?
Earlier, the Supreme Court has advised Parambir Singh to go to the High Court, describing the matter as serious. The Supreme Court said that we are allowing the petitioner to withdraw the petition.
The court said that they have demanded a hearing in the High Court tomorrow. If you give this application, then the High Court should see when the hearing can be held. During the hearing, the Supreme Court questioned Parambir Singh's lawyer Mukul Rohatgi, why did you come directly to the Supreme Court, why did you not go to the High Court. On this, Rohatgi said that we will go to the High Court, order the hearing tomorrow.
What happened in the court during the SC hearing?
The court questioned Param Bir's lawyer Mukul Rohatgi - Why did he come directly to the Supreme Court? Why not make Deshmukh a party?
Rohatgi - I will file a revised application making Deshmukh a party in half an hour. Now I answer directly on coming to the Supreme Court. This is an issue affecting the country. The NIA is investigating the Antilla explosive case. Another IPS Rashmi Shukla Deshmukh has been accused of corruption in transfer/posting.
Justice Kaul- The problem is that no state is implementing our decision in Prakash Singh (Police Reform) case. Let it be, but the question is, why did you not go to the High Court?
Another lawyer who applied in the case, Sadavarte - We have filed a petition in the High Court. The matter should go there itself.
Rohatgi - The problem of pressure on the police is national. Officials in Bengal have also said such a thing.
Justice Kaul- High court also has power. Go there
Rohatgi - We will apply in the High Court today. You should give instructions for the hearing tomorrow itself.
Court order - We asked why did not make Deshmukh a party. Rohatgi said to give the amended application. But we think that the High Court can look into this matter. We agree that the matter is serious. We are allowing the petitioner to withdraw the petition. They have demanded a hearing in the High Court tomorrow. If you give this application, then the High Court should see when the hearing can be held.
